It's likely that most of the romantic dramas are primarily written by women and catered towards women. Typically, the male lead in these dramas is portrayed as handsome, wealthy, and uninterested in the advances of other women, even when there is a second female lead who is often depicted as toxic. It is rare to find a drama where the second female lead is portrayed positively and the male lead is conflicted because of his sudden attraction to her. This is known as the Cinderella formula, a common trope in Kdramas. As these dramas are predominantly viewed by female audiences, the characters are often designed to have traits that appeal to the female audience.
